Two sites in one: a round Norman keep and, a short walk away, a medieval manor house that was built once castles like it stopped being necessary and comfort mattered more than defence. Seeing both side by side, reviewers say, makes the shift from fortified tower to gentry home unusually easy to follow.

Worth the trip

Having both the keep and the restored manor house on one ticket - reviewers rate the contrast between the two as the most interesting part of the visit.
